Given that switch-to-buffer returns its argument, /and/ given
that mapc returns the sequence it’s given, I suggest that the
(mapcar 'switch-to-buffer LIST) forms in lisp/files.el be
replaced with (mapc 'switch-to-buffer LIST), – if only to avoid
the unnecessary consing when the list is effectively copied in
the mapcar case.
The lists mapcar is applied to in such cases are returned from
find-file-noselect, and so, as it seems, are “fresh” ones
anyway.
